1. The Science of Slime: A Polymer Wonderland
At its core, slime is a physical manifestation of polymer science. A polymer is a long chain of molecules that, when combined with a liquid, can create a substance that is both viscous and elastic. Think of it as a tightly woven fabric of molecules, where each thread contributes to the overall strength and behavior of the final creation. When you stretch slime, you’re merely illustrating the beauty of polymer entanglement at work.
2. The Mesmerizing Properties of Oobleck
Oobleck, a quirky substance named after a Dr. Seuss book, showcases a unique characteristic known as non-Newtonian fluid behavior. When subjected to pressure, this clever concoction, made from cornstarch and water, becomes hard as a rock, yet returns to a viscous state when the pressure is released. Imagine running across a shallow pool filled with Oobleck—your feet will sink and encounter resistance, a magical moment where science feels like sorcery.

7. The Infinite Variability of Ingredients
The beauty of slime lies in its adaptability. With a plethora of recipes, basic slime can metamorphose into extravagant and texture-rich variations. From adding shaving cream to create fluffy slime to incorporating borax for that quintessential stretch, the possibilities are as infinite as the imagination allows. Each ingredient alters its molecular structure, resulting in a unique sensory experience. The alchemical transformation of mundane cooking ingredients into whimsical creations is nothing short of extraordinary.
